The multi‐slot reservation‐based hybrid medium access control (MAC) protocol with collision prevention is analysed under a high‐density deployment scenario. Extensive simulations are conducted to validate the accuracy of the proposed model (i.e. within 4% maximum relative error), which plays a theoretical guiding role in the MAC layer design and optimisation of a heterogeneous network system.
